Susan Taulia is a local business owner and audiologist with a passion for clay! She started her clay journey with a community workshop in Iowa City back in 1995 as much needed stress relief. She eventually went back to school and earned a BFA in ceramics from the University of Mississippi under the tutelage of Matt Long. Currently, she mostly focuses on her day job, but enjoys making functional pottery to support the YWCA's Women's Shelter through the Clay Bowl Fundraiser. She also enjoys making pots for gifts for friends and family, and for her patients for open houses hosted by the Lafayette Hearing Center. One of these days she'll have more time to make a lot more stuff...but in the short run this is where she's at with her work.
